We are looking for a talented attorney to join our in-house legal department. This position supports company and project leadership in legal matters and risk management, including contract drafting, negotiation, and administration, corporate legal entity operations, project insurance procurement support, and compliance. The successful candidate will work closely with our General Counsel and executive leadership. The role reports to our General Counsel.
Royal’s In-House Counsel is responsible for overseeing the day-to-day legal and contractual matters of the company, risk management assessments and mitigation, administrative operations, strategic planning, and relevant policy implementation. This role requires an attorney who can work across various legal and administrative functions and divisions to ensure seamless operations within Royal. In-house counsel will also work closely with Royal’s General Counsel, HR Team, and executives to develop and implement policies and procedures that enhance overall efficiency and productivity within the company.

In-House Counsel Responsibilities & Duties
- Contract Management: Draft, review, negotiate, and manage a wide variety of agreements, including professional services contracts and subcontracts, vendor contracts, construction contracts, and corporate contracts.
- Compliance: Ensure compliance with legal and regulatory requirements and coordinate with in-house and external counsel. Responsible for adherence to regulatory requirements, performing risk assessments, and developing mitigation strategies.
- Risk Management: Manage and mitigate legal risks through proactive identification and resolution of legal issues and through designing and implementing company policies and procedures. Conduct legal research related to applicable laws, regulatory compliance, and risk management.
- Provide accurate, relevant, and timely advice to Royal on a variety of legal topics. Provide legal research, risk analysis, and practical guidance to internal stakeholders.
- Maintain and organize contract databases, legal files, and project documentation.
- Coordinate with outside legal counsel; support claims and dispute resolution matters.
- Assist in the development and implementation of administrative policies and procedures.
- Understand Royal’s service lines and strategic markets to assist in overall execution of Royal’s Mission/Vision/Values.
In-House Counsel Qualifications & Skills
- Juris Doctorate and Louisiana law licensure required.
- Minimum of 3-5 years of legal experience required.
- Legal experience at a law firm or in an in-house counsel role.
- Experience with professional services and construction contracts required.
- Experience with regulatory compliance preferred but not required.
- Experience with labor and employment law a plus.
- Proven track record of managing complex legal, business, and corporate initiatives.
- Exceptional written and verbal communication skills.
- Strong organizational and multitasking abilities.
- Effective leadership and team management skills.
- Excellent problem-solving and decision-making abilities.
- Experience with administrative policy development and implementation.
- Proficiency in using Microsoft Office Suite.
